An erstwhile private residence of the rulers of Cochin, 300 years old Chittoor Kottaram is located about 20km from Fort Kochi. It lies at the edge of the backwaters, making it the perfect location to have access to sightseeing spots of Fort Kochi and yet be tucked away in the midst of nature. It gives the faraway feeling you need on a holiday, as you require a boat to get here. The refurbished palace lies in the heart of nature’s abundance to reboot from a pacy itinerary. The property overlooks a small creek – ideal for you to forget about the city din and get into a holiday mood. It helps that there is a spa and swimming pool in-house to notch up the comfort and indulgence.
The fact that there are just 3 rooms amidst subtle luxury, means that you are never in the company of crowds. It is ideal to book as a personal property for a group, or know that it will deliver to its promise of intimacy and isolation.
